Burfoot Desert Rose Dahlia
Description
Burfoot Desert Rose delivers warm, desert-sunset tones—blush to dusty rose with soft apricot undertones—on beautifully layered, fully double blooms that read romantic and refined in the garden. Carried on strong stems, it’s a dependable cut flower that pairs effortlessly with creams, bronzes, and deeper reds, adding glowing color and elegant form from midsummer into fall.

How to grow Burfoot Desert Rose
Burfoot Desert Rose is a FD with 3.5-inch blooms. Plant tubers 12–18 inches apart in full sun after the last frost. Pinch when plants reach 12 inches tall to encourage bushier growth and more blooms.
Harvest & vase life
FD-form dahlias like Burfoot Desert Rose harvest dahlias when blooms are three-quarters to fully open. With clean cuts and fresh water, most varieties last 4–7 days in the vase.
